gloze noun. Now rare. Also (earlier) glose. ME.
[Old & mod. French glose from medieval Latin glosa, gloza, for Latin glossa: see GLOSS noun1.]
A marginal note, a comment. = GLOSS noun1 1. arch. ME.
Flattery, deceit; a flattering speech or comment. ME.
A pretence, a specious appearance. Also, a disguise. ME.
